Body

Origins and Family

Henrietta Anna Brierly was born on 1832[2]. Her father was Thomas Brierly[4].

Personal Life

Henrietta Anna Brierly was married to John Charles D'Arcy[5]. Children include Henrietta D'Arcy[6]; Mary Anne D'Arcy[7]; Charles Frederick D'Arcy[8], an Anglican priest[14], 1859–1938[15], of United Kingdom[16]; and Louisa Frances D'Arcy[9].

Death and Burial

Henrietta Anna Brierly died on June 3, 1909[3].
